There are many factors involved in achieving the high end of the payout rates for the top paying keywords that many of you may not know about so I will list them here one by one and explain the significance of each.

But before I do - I will state what the Google Adsense program is meant for: Pretty much, the Google Adsense program is a complimentary extension of the Google Adwords program, where advertisors and publishers - pay Google to have their ads featured on the Google search network. Now, the Adsense program allows for advertisors to have their ads featured more broadly by allowing publishers outside of the Google search engine to have those same Adword's Publishers ads featured on sites that are relevant to their selling content or product. This is achieved by having ads generated on web pages based on the page's content so that relevant ads appear. Cool huh?

So to be successful as an Adsense publisher, you must really think like an Adwords Advertiser and think what they hope to achieve by paying for their ads to be listed on outside sites. So as an Adwords publisher you want the most bang for your advertising dollar. You also want your ads placed on relevant sites. A dance studio will only want their ads on sites where their potential client may visit, such as a dance-related forum or a site providing information or selling videos about dance.

Also, as a publisher you want your ads targeted regionally, so a Dance studio in Los Angelos may advertise nationally to gain exposure, but may prefer to have visitors who are located in the greather Los Angelos Area or california clicking on their ad, as opposed to a visitor from New York who may just be a "looker" and may never be a potential student in the class. Even with nationwide firms or services, they put money into knowing who their prime and highest paying clients are - so a debt consolidation firm that operates nationwide, will know their client demographics and may advertise nationwide - but will pay more per click for visitors from region where they know they will do better, because there sadly is more people there in debt.

So how does Google know where the publisher is and where the clicker is located? Simple: IP address. Well its not that simple - there are also sofisticated algorithms involved - but we'll get into that later.

Some people have trouble getting a certain keyword to be generated on their site to begin with. This may be attributed to may reasons. One is strength of content. Sometimes in order for an ad to appear based on a keyword, such as "Honda Accessories" so that ads for "Honda Accessories" appear on your site, that keyword - or simply the word "Honda" and Links with the words "Honda" may have to be repeated several times in the page content.

Now, if your keyword is "Class Action Lawyers" and you live in an area where there are no Class action Lawyers who are paying through the Adwords System to have their ads featured on Adsense sites, you will not see that ad generated - but one of your visitors in an area where there is a Class Action Lawyer who is paying for his ad on the Adwords network - may see that ad!

Back to getting the average or high end of the payout rate for top paying keywords:

As an adwords advertisor, you will want your ad placed on the best and most relevant sites - especially if you are bidding top dollar for your ad. You will not want you ad on a site where the content is weak and the person is simply repeating the keywords - and you definitely don't want your ad on a site with low traffic or a low Google Page Rank! So all that factors in!

Top paying advertiser will have their ads featured on sites that have been deemed by the Google Adsense Bot to have high quality content and high Page Rank. To find what your Google Page rank is: search google for "Page Rank Tool" there are many out there. Here is a popular one: http://www.top25web.com/pagerank.php - Page Rank goes like this: 1 being the lowest and 10 being the highest and best!

Think of it this way; for a keyword like "debt consolidation", there are literally tons of paying advertisors on the Adwords Network - with the biggest firms paying top dollar (up to $25 per click) to get prime potential leads - and the smallest firms paying as low as 10 cents for leads. So if your site has a low page rank, has low traffic, and the Google Adsense Bot thinks your site has poor content - you can only expect the lowest paying Advertisors ad to appear on your site!

QUESTION: How can an advertisor actually pay up to $200+ for a Keyword such as Yahoo Domains? Well, it goes like this - first, that advertisor may not even be Yahoo selling their domain services - It can be any competing domain service wanting a piece of Yahoo's Domain service's action - as Yahoo is a leader in that industy. Secondly, that advertisor may only be paying that much to a select few "clickers" who are located in a select region - where they know their prime customers exist - such as a Technology hub like Silicon Valley - and at that, it may only be a certain area of that region! So why would they pay so much for 1 click even at that? Their belief would be that if they get a visitor who ends up buying just one domain from them for $10, that in the long run - by way of brand loyalty that user may purchase over 200 domains from them over 1 year - (as domain buying can become addictive) and they will gain a major client in the process who will be with them for years and years and will keep renewing their domain names every year - so they will easily recoup the cost per click to gain that client!
